The West Hollywood Library is a public library in West Hollywood, California, U.S.. It is a branch of LA County Library.

Architectural significance

The 33,150-square-foot building was completed in 2011.[1] It was designed by architects Steve Johnson and James Favaro, with murals by Shepard Fairey and Kenny Scharf.[2] It won the City Livability Award from the United States Conference of Mayors in 2012.[3]

Collection

The library collection includes LGBT fiction and non-fiction.[4][5] It is the meeting place of the Lambda Literary Book Club, an LGBT-themed book club.[5]

There are also books in Spanish and Russian.[4]
